Before the RNZAF there was the New Zealand Permanent Air Force. Like many nations in the British Empire after World War I it received an Imperial Gift of aircraft from the UK. F-2Bs were among the aircraft. They were gone by the time NZ serial system was implemented. Photo from: RNZAF/Air Force Museum of New Zealand

XH498 was involved in a very embarrassing incident when on October 25, 1959, it clipped an embankment while attempting to land during the opening of Wellington's new international airport. The port landing gear was left dangling. XH498 diverted to Ohakea where it landed safely albeit with the port gear collapsed. Repaired it continued in service until 1967.
